As per Market Research Future, marine energy management is emerging as a comprehensive approach to optimizing energy use across all shipboard systems. Beyond fuel consumption alone, energy management focuses on balancing power generation, distribution, and consumption to achieve maximum efficiency and sustainability.

Marine energy management systems integrate fuel optimization, power monitoring, and equipment performance analysis into a unified framework. These systems provide visibility into how energy is consumed across propulsion, auxiliary systems, and onboard operations. By identifying inefficiencies, operators can implement targeted improvements that reduce energy waste and operational costs.

The growing complexity of modern vessels has increased the need for advanced energy management solutions. Ships now rely on multiple power sources, including conventional engines, hybrid systems, and energy storage technologies. Effective energy management ensures seamless coordination between these components, optimizing overall vessel performance.

Regulatory pressures are a major driver of marine energy management adoption. Emission standards and energy efficiency requirements compel operators to monitor and control energy usage more precisely. Energy management systems support compliance by providing detailed reporting and performance metrics, reducing the risk of regulatory penalties.

Commercial shipping, offshore operations, and passenger vessels are among the key adopters of marine energy management solutions. These sectors benefit from improved fuel economy, reduced emissions, and enhanced operational reliability. As energy costs continue to rise, energy management is becoming a strategic investment rather than a discretionary expense.

Looking forward, marine energy management is expected to play a central role in the transition toward greener shipping. Integration with alternative fuels, renewable energy sources, and smart automation will further enhance system capabilities. This evolution will support the maritime industry’s long-term sustainability goals while maintaining economic viability.

FAQs

1. What is marine energy management?
It is the systematic optimization of energy generation and consumption on vessels.

2. How does energy management differ from fuel optimization?
Energy management covers all onboard energy systems, while fuel optimization focuses mainly on fuel usage.

3. Is marine energy management suitable for all vessel types?
Yes, it can be adapted for commercial, offshore, and passenger vessels.
